In 1970, Tim Rice and Andrew Lloyd Webber released Jesus Christ Superstar as a concept double album. It became a massive global best-seller, topping the US Billboard Top LPs chart in both February and May 1971, as well as ranking at number one in the year-end chart. By 1983, the album had sold over 7 million copies worldwide. Within a year of it's chart success, stage productions of Jesus Christ Superstar began to appear all over the world, leading to record-breaking runs in the West End, a hit Hollywood film, Tony nominations and Olivier Awards. Freak Show is the second studio album by Australian alternative rock band Silverchair, which was originally released in 1996. The album was well received, appeared in many charts all over the world and received a nomination for the 1997 ARIA Music Award for Best Group. The album was produced by Nick Launay, who recently worked together with Nick Cave and the Bad Seeds, IDLES and the Black Rebel Motorcycle Club amongst others.
